Atticus explains to Jem that the jury convicted Tom Robinson because they could not humble themselves to acquit a black man accused by a white person. Similarly, Dolphus Raymond pretends to be drunk to give the white community an excuse for his behavior, when in reality he is capable of making his own choices without judgment from others, which reveals the prejudice and hypocrisy in Maycomb's society. Both instances highlight the prevalence of racism and inequality in the town.

What is a disciplinary barrack?

A "disciplinary barracks" is a military prison facility, or a similar detention area for those accused or convicted of a military offense. The most notable is the US Disciplinary Barracks, Fort Leavenworth, Kansas.
